Texas Man Executed for 2012 Gas Station Robbery and Murder

- π‘ In May 2012, Nancy Harris, a 76-year-old gas station clerk, was set on fire by Matthew Johnson during a robbery in Garland, Texas.
- π― Johnson poured lighter fluid on Harris and ignited her before stealing money from the register, later admitting he was high on crack.
- π Harris, a beloved grandmother and mother, died days later from her burns at Parkland's burn unit.
Justice and Execution
- βοΈ In 2013, Johnson was sentenced to death for the crime.
- β³ His execution by lethal injection occurred on Tuesday evening, 13 years to the day of the robbery, at the state penitentiary in Huntsville.
- π¬ Johnson reportedly asked for forgiveness moments before his execution.
Family's Perspective
- π Harris's daughter-in-law, Elizabeth, was present for the execution, describing it as the end of a terrible road.
- β¨ She emphasized remembering Harris for her light, life, impact, and love, stating her legacy will not be forgotten.
